Create your first campaign#
Campaigns are how Joinometry groups traffic from ads, creators, server lists, Discord posts, voting links, and other promotions.
What to create first#
Start with one real campaign that has a clear traffic source. Good examples:
- YouTube creator launch,
- July server list feature,
- Discord announcement,
- voting site promotion,
- TikTok ad test.
Important fields#
Use a campaign name your team will recognize later. Choose the source that best describes where players came from.
Add start and end dates if the campaign has a known run period. The end date cannot be before the start date.
If you know the spend, enter it in normal currency units, such as 25.00. Joinometry will use it for ROAS, CAC, and cost-per-payer metrics.
Campaign status#
- Active campaigns can receive new traffic.
- Paused campaigns stay visible but should not be treated as currently running.
- Archived campaigns keep history while keeping old campaigns out of the way.
Next step#
After creating the campaign, map the hostname players will use for that campaign. Without a hostname mapping, Joinometry can see traffic but may not know which campaign should receive credit.
